That was good information shared but out of my personal experience and based on the experiences of few other freelancers I have known on my network these are my observations 1. Upwork is not an ideal go to place if you have just beginning as a freelancer, especially if you are offering common services which are being offered by thousands of others on their web site. If what you offer as a freelancer is a unique service, you can make the best out of it. 2. Upwork is a platform where we can explore opportunities and get to know a lot about how other freelancers conduct / charge their services. So, apart from getting good gigs, it is also a great place to figure out the profiles and working styles of other freelancers in your domain. 3. One has to be patient enough and wait to get selected for a task of their choice. It takes a lot of time for someone without much experience to get tasks assigned. This often leads to the freelancers to either opt for smaller / easier tasks or lowering their price to stay in competition. Both these are bad signs of freelancing. 4. One needs to work on a couple of skills like designing, video making, writing, portfolio to be visible on Upwork. Although one just needs to have basic skillsets, it becomes difficult for some of them to learn so many skills just to maintain a profile and attract gigs. And these basic skills might not come in handy later without further upskilling. 5. The payments for gigs for freelancers who have just begun is very low and it takes a lot of time to reach a figure that is acceptable to the freelancer. It can be one of the many options that you are trying your hand at as a freelancer with less or no prior experience. And if the focus is completely on Upwork without looking at any other option, it will take at least 12 - 18 months before one can start looking at benefits.
